Online Registration For Gulf Pack And Gulf Print Available

Press release from the issuing company

Dubai, UAE. (November 17, 2008) - Fairs & Exhibitions has opened online registration for visitors planning to attend Dubai’s Gulf Pack and Gulf Print exhibitions in April.

Fairs & Exhibitions, the organisers of Gulf Pack and Gulf Print, will use the data captured in the registration process to provide show exhibitors with information about their audience demographics as well as to further target exhibition marketing activities.

Sue Rothwell, Group Event Director at Fairs & Exhibitions, says that the ability to register for the event via the exhibition websites offers multiple advantages.

“Visitors to Gulf Pack and Gulf Print who have pre-registered their details online will find arrival at the exhibition quick and easy. Also, by telling us about their particular interests we are able to provide pre-event information that is customised to suit their particular requirements as visitors,” she said.

Visitor marketing is being focused on the printing, packaging, retail, logistics and food & beverage sectors across the Middle East. Fairs & Exhibitions are using email and SMS campaigns to keep audiences up to date with information such as new exhibitors coming on board, planned product demonstrations and announcements and conference programme updates.

The 2009 edition of Gulf Pack and Gulf Print will include several new features including the Thought Leadership Conference, featuring industry experts from the global printing and packaging industries. Show visitors can register to attend the Thought Leadership Conference when completing their online visitor registration.

Sales of floor space for both Gulf Print and Gulf Pack have already exceeded that of the last exhibition in 2007 with companies including Xerox, Canon, Heidelberg and Crown Bevcan having already confirmed their attendance.

Gulf Pack and Gulf Print will run side-by-side at the Dubai Airport Expo Centre from April 6 – 9, 2009. Those interested in attending the event can register their details at www.gulfpack.info and www.gulfprint.info.
